Zip code 20003 blends the historic charm of Capitol Hill’s brick rowhouses and tree-lined blocks with the waterfront energy of Navy Yard/Capitol Riverfront. Expect four seasons—humid summers, crisp springs and falls, and mild winters—plus easy access to the Anacostia Riverwalk Trail, Nationals Park, The Yards Park, and beloved Eastern Market’s daily food hall and weekend flea. The vibe mixes Hill staffers, young professionals, and families, with a strong community feel, stroller-friendly sidewalks, and plenty of patios for pets. Daily life is walkable: groceries at Whole Foods, Harris Teeter, and Trader Joe’s; coffee at Peregrine Espresso, Compass Coffee, and Blue Bottle; dining highlights like Rose’s Luxury, Ambar, Albi, Bluejacket, and The Salt Line. Fitness and outdoor time are easy at VIDA Fitness, Canal Park, Garfield Park, and dog-friendly spots like Virginia Ave Dog Park and the Congressional Cemetery K9 Corps. Metro stations (Eastern Market, Capitol South, Navy Yard–Ballpark) and bikeshare make commuting simple.
